Job Description
Job Title: Store Manager
Location: Owensboro, KY
Department:
Reports To: CEO/President
Supervises: Management
Job Function:
Working conditions may vary from well-lit office environment to outside conditions that may include high noise levels and/or extreme outdoor temperatures.  Must be able to sit for up to seventy percent of the workday.  May be exposed to the elements (heat, cold, rain, snow); work in area with high voltage electricity, hazardous equipment and moving parts; exposure to a variety of chemicals and dust daily.  This job may require long days, flexible hours and some weekends.  Travel is required.
Job Essential Duties:
• Executes the business plan and achieves financial performance, including sales, budgets, and cost control, according to the established goals for the location.
• Develops and maintains a positive relationship with all existing and new customers and resolves any elevated customer issues.
• Communicates the Erb Equipment Core Values, Core Focus, and Niche within the location.
• Supports ownership and corporate managers in implementing changes in any department within the location.
• Ensures the successful planning and execution of marketing activities and events.
• Oversees maintenance, security, and a professional appearance of the facility and property for the location.
• Provides input to the hiring, development, coaching, and evaluation of the personal and employee team for the location.
• All other duties as assigned by supervisor and/or owners.
Skills & Qualifications:
1. Minimum of 3 years’ experience in industrial construction equipment and/or agricultural equipment retail             environment.
• Minimum of 1 year of experience in a leadership or management role.
• Solid analytical and business planning skills, with knowledge of financial metrics, marketing experience, and a solid understanding of sales, parts, and service operations.
• Must demonstrate excellent verbal and written communication skills and have the ability to communicate and present in person, in writing, and on the telephone effectively with both large and small groups in English.
• Excellent customer relationship skills with ability to satisfactorily resolve elevated customer concerns.
• Good understanding of Microsoft Office and general computer skills.
•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, or communications preferred.
• Valid Driver’s License in good standing is required.
